WPP

WPP plc (WPP)

Last Price$47.5(0.3%)
Market Cap$10.2B
$37.5B
+14.5% YoY
$932.3M
-35.4% YoY
$6,852.5M
Net Debt to FCF - 2.5x
$2,727.2M
7.3% margin

WPP Income Statement

WPP Income Statement Overview

Crunching data... Almost there!

WPP Income statement key metrics

Crunching data... Almost there!

WPP Balance Sheet

WPP Balance Sheet Overview

Crunching data... Almost there!

WPP Balance Sheet Metrics

Crunching data... Almost there!

WPP Cash Flow Statement

WPP Cash Flow Statement Overview

Crunching data... Almost there!

WPP Cash Flow Statement key metrics

Crunching data... Almost there!

WPP Financials

Crunching data... Almost there!

FAQ

What is the WPP plc (WPP) revenue?

The WPP plc (WPP) revenue is $18.5B, reflecting a year-over-year (YoY) growth of +2.9% YoY.

What is the WPP plc (WPP) Net Income?

The WPP plc (WPP) Net Income is $137.3M, showcasing a YoY growth of -83.8% YoY.